This is the tracking issue for writing the Go 1.23 Release Notes. The version at tip can be viewed at https://tip.golang.org/doc/go1.23.

This is the first release to use the improved release note process being implemented in #64169. Also see a corresponding golang-dev thread. (CC @jba.)

Up until the the end of the development cycle (end of May), release note fragments are added inside the doc/next directory in the main Go repo. This is documented in the "For developers" section of doc/README.md:

https://go.googlesource.com/go/+/HEAD/doc/#for-developers

At the end of the development cycle, the doc/next files will be merged into a single go1.23.md file, and all remaining edits will take place in it. This merge will be handled as part of the Go release process.
